Diplomatic Efforts

"Front-row seats for the collapse of the Roman Republic!"

As the Second Punic War waged on, the network of client states and alliances that Rome controlled began to unravel under the weight of its defeats. This meant that Carthage was able to effectively steal the Republic's allies as the disaster unfolded. Following Hannibal's stunning victory at the Battle of Cannae, the Macedonian king, Philip V, signed a treaty with Hannibal. This gave him the opportunity he wanted to expand his own nation into territory hitherto controlled by Rome. Although many of these newfound friendships were fragile, they certainly helped Hannibal's core propaganda goal of projecting an image of a floundering Rome on the verge of collapse.
